About Nova Ljubljanska banka

Nova Ljubljanska banka, established in 1955, is a prominent banking institution located in Slovenia. It emerged from the liquidation of Ljubljanska Banka, which faced financial difficulties following Slovenia's independence in 1991. The reorganization led to the creation of Nova Ljubljanska banka, which has since played a significant role in the Slovenian banking sector. The bank operates primarily within Slovenia and offers a variety of banking services, although specific details about its service offerings are not available. Nova Ljubljanska banka is recognized for its historical significance and its adaptation to the changing financial landscape in Slovenia. As a key player in the local market, it continues to serve a diverse clientele, contributing to the economic development of the region.
